Visitor ParkingWelcome to ODU! The following parking options are available to campus visitors: -- Meters - $1/hour. Look for space #, then pay at pay-station. Visitor Lot 7 & designated lower floors of most garages. -- Daily Pass - $7/day. Available in TPS office M-F (see hours). -- Validation Code – Code provided by some campus hosts. Park in meter space, look for space # and then enter code at pay-station
Event Parking If you are attending a university event, please follow the Visitor Parking guide above.If you are hosting a campus event, please contact the TPS Special Events staff with your event details ahead of time in order to provide the best parking arrangement for your event. [email protected] or call (757) 683-4004
Accessible (ADA) ParkingAccessible parking spaces are located in every garage and lot across campus. State-issued accessible parking placards must be accompanied by an ODU permit or meter payment.
Vendor/Contractor ParkingAll contractors or vendors working on campus must display a parking permit. Permits are sold for $20/month in the TPS office.
Motorcycle & Scooter ParkingTwo-wheeled motor vehicles require a permit and must be parked in the designated striped paint areas in the garages and parking lots. Motorized scooters may not be parked at a bicycle rack.
Student ParkingParking permits are sold online at odu.edu/parking or in the office. Permits are valid for each semester or annually (Fall + Spring). See our website for current prices. Peninsula & Tri-Cities Higher Ed Centers do not require parking permits. • Commuter Permit - Also valid in Perimeter Permit areas. • Perimeter Permit - Lower cost option in periphery lots. • Evening Permit – Valid in non-reserve areas after 3:45pm • Resident Permit – Quad, Village or Resident types. Freshman Residents are not allowed to bring a car to campus (see our website for more information). • VBHEC Permit – Virginia Beach Higher Education Center. Not valid on the Norfolk campus. Commuter, Perimeter, Evening and Resident passes may park in all non-reserve areas after 3:45pm.
Faculty/Staff ParkingPermits are valid one year: October 1st - September 30th. • Faculty/Staff Permit – Prices based on salary group. • Carpool Permit – Priority spaces reserved until 2pm & shared cost. Also valid in regular Faculty/Staff locations. • Reserve 7am-7pm Permit – Guaranteed space all day. • Reserve 24/7 Permit – Guaranteed space all year.
Citations & AppealsCitations will be issued for violations of parking regulations (see regulations online at odu.edu/parking). • Appeals Process – Appeal online at odu.edu/parking within 7 business days of citation issue. • Re-Appeals Process – If the first appeal is denied, payment is required before second appeal is reviewed by a committee. • Boot & Towing – Contact our office during business hours.
MONARCH TRANSITRide with your ODU ID card. Download the ODU Mobile App and click on the ‘Transit’ tile, or the ODU RideCell App:• Track Shuttles LIVE• Set up Shuttle arrival notifications• Request a SAFE RIDEShuttle Buses Campus circulator buses stop near all parking locations, residence halls and academic areas. On-Campus Routes BLUE ROUTE – every 10-15 min., clockwise. Monday – Friday 7:30am – 10:30pm Saturday – Sunday 12:00pm – 10:30pm SILVER ROUTE – every 10-15 min., counterclockwise. Monday – Friday 7:30am – 10:30pm Saturday – Sunday 12:00pm – 10:30pmOff-Campus Weekend Routes WALMART/KROGER ROUTE – every 40-60 min., pick up at Silver Route stops. Friday – Sunday 12:00pm – 6:00pm GHENT/MACARTHUR ROUTE – every 40-60 min., pick up at Silver Route stops. Friday 6:00pm – 12:30am Saturday 12:00pm – 12:30am Sunday 12:00pm – 6:00pmSAFE RIDE Request a ride home after dark instead of walking. Rides available between Magnolia Ave to 38th St. and the Elizabeth River to Colley Ave. Hours: Sunset to 2:30am, seven days a weekTrips MUST be Requested: o ODU Mobile or RideCell App o Call (757) 683-3477Requests made before 10pm must be to/from off-campus.
TRANSIT OPTIONSPARKINGAll vehicles parked on the Norfolk and Virginia Beach campuses MUST display a valid ODU parking permit OR pay at a meter.
Enforcement Hours: Resident Permit areas 24/7, all other areas M-F 7am-10pm.

Hampton Roads Transit (HRT) Come into the office to purchase a GOPASS365 valid on all HRT buses, light rail and ferries. Passes expire June 30th. Check gohrt.com for schedules.• Bus Routes 2 & 4 service main campus• Bus Routes 25, 26 & 36 service the VBHEC
Zipcars 5 Zipcars are hosted on campus and may be reserved by any ODU student, faculty or staff member with a Zipcar account at any time. 3 cars are located in Lot 23 (Elkhorn Ave), and 2 cars are located in Lot 32 (Whitehurst). Cars must be returned to the parking lot they were picked up from.1. Create account online at zipcar.com/odu with ODU email2. Zipcar approves membership and mails Zipcar card 3. Reserve cars online at any time 4. Hold card to windshield to open carRates average around $6-10/hour or $60-90/day. 180 mile limit.
NuRideHampton Roads Transit hosts an online commuter solutions platform where you can self-report and track your commute costs, as well as set up carpools, vanpools and ride-sharing opportunities. Users earn points towards discounts to local establishments. Register for free at nuride.com/odu.
Bicycles Bicycles MUST be registered with ODU Public Safety. Bicycles may be rented per week or per semester from BikeODU through the Outdoor Adventure Program. Bicycles may be parked ONLY at bicycle racks. Improperly parked and abandoned bicycles will be collected and available for reclaim within 120 days.
Walking on Campus ODU is very walkable. The campus is flat with many tree lined paths. East to West ends of campus are approximately a 15 min. walk apart. Please cross perimeter streets at rapid flashing beacon crosswalks where available. To activate the flashing lights, pedestrians must STOP before entering the crosswalk.
Amtrak & Greyhound The Norfolk Amtrak Station is located at Waterside Park near downtown Norfolk, and is accessible from the HRT light rail line. The Greyhound Bus Station is located on Brambleton Ave in downtown Norfolk.
